Why this rating
This daycare earned 3 out of 5 stars overall. Structural quality reflects a license that's pending or provisional. The structural rating also includes Illinois's licensing baseline — what every licensed daycare in the state must meet. Illinois caps infant ratios at 1:4, toddler ratios at 1:5, and preschool ratios at 1:10. Lead teachers must hold a Child Development Associate (CDA). Teachers must complete 15 hours of annual training. No objective process measures (e.g., state quality rating or national accreditation) are available for this daycare. The overall rating reflects structural features only.

Inspection History
Across 7 inspections since 2020, the issues cited most often were Discipline & Adult-Child Interaction (7), Building & Premises Safety (5), and Curriculum & Developmental Programming (5). Of 26 total findings, 4 were critical.
